Today's visit was my second time to this Muelle 37 location. It is on the west side of Texas Blvd.,…read moreand couple of blocks north of Walmart and just south of Sugarcane Drive in Weslaco. The building is new and pristine, we'll landscaped, beautifully decorated with the typical Muelle 37 style of fishing piers, taxidermied game fish and a few pelicans. All bright colors, yet pleasant. There are some large screen TVs for those who keep up with sports. Background music is kept at a decent level for conversations until the birthday crew comes out dancing and singing dressed with samba sleeves when the Mexican mariachi birthday song (Las Mañanitas) announces it's time to celebrate someone's birthday. When that happens, just enjoy it, sing along or clap, as most customers do and with the person a happy birthday. Muelle 37 is an authentic Mexican seafood restaurant with an extensive menu that also includes some carne asada, a few antojitos, a children's menu, desserts, and a full bar. It is family friendly, and a great place for small groups, or even a business lunch. I would not consider it an intimate and romantic spot for a date, unless you really love Mexican seafood - and in that case, this is the place. I've been to more than one location of this growing local chain of restaurants and have always been impressed with the cleanliness, food quality, friendly service, and warm atmosphere. This time was no different. I got the fried fish and shrimp which comes with rice, French fries, salad (no dressing, Mexican style, but squeeze some lime on it!), and a cup of seafood soup broth. I guess it's my gringo blood, as I'd prefer some salad dressing and more vegetable choices. But this is an authentic Mexican style seafood restaurant and, having traveled extensively in Mexico, I can say they do it well. I don't drink alcohol, so I cannot comment on the full bar, but the limonada here is superb, just right. They also serve the typical fountain drinks. This location has a private parking lot. No street parking. Peak hours can be very busy as this is a popular restaurant, so we arrived at opening time and had our choice of seats. By 1:30 PM they were quite busy but still had open tables. I am posting pictures of the menu from their website as it is clearer than trying to take shots of the printed menu. Check them out, if you like seafood, I think you'll enjoy it. If you like Mexican style seafood, you'll love it!

Whenever in "The Valley" I always get my craving for home made flour tortillas! I'm always looking…read morefor a good homey spot. Mom suggested we come to Los Comales and try it for breakfast There was only 1 waitress running around, and looked pretty busy but she still took care of us. She quickly took our order and brought mom a coffee and brought me a huge glass of ice tea because when in Texas that's what you gotta have, sweet ice tea! She also brought us a salsa and toasted flour tortilla chips. Salsa needed a little extra kick so I asked for an order of grilled jalapeños (Chiles toreados). I gotta say, this place is pretty straight forward. A daily special runs for under 6 bucks and it includes coffee. We didn't see what was written on special board because we already had our hearts set on machaca and egg flour tortilla tacos. Machaca is dried shredded beef that's cooked along with the egg. The three taco special with refried beans is 5.89 ish.. under 6 and you can order different kind. I had 2 machaca with egg and 1 potato, chorizo with egg. I also ordered an extra flour tortilla to try my beans. Oh what an awesome surprise, the refried beans tasted like they've been cooked with bacon grease! Nom nom; totally reminded me of home. Everything was so delicious. I'll be definitely be back for lunch, I hear they have some pretty mean mole enchiladas. My bill for the 2 of us was 17.24. That's pretty inexpensive for a home made cooked breakfast. I was very happy with my food and the service. If you're ever down this way, try the taco specials.
